I have them both as well as a lot of other GMP 1/24s. Funny, none of their 1/24s were received well when they were issued. There seemed to be a built in bias in favor of the Mints. After they dropped the line, the products were lauded and the demise lamented. Our own George Bojaciuk was an intergal part of the development. It was similar to what happened to Mattel when they ventured into 1/24.
